Shekhar Suman Film Academy
A 3-month on-camera training program in Mumbai, helmed by Mr. Shekhar Suman.
The Workshop
This is not a classroom course. It is a real-world acting immersion — 3 months of structured, on-camera training designed to build the skills, instincts, and discipline that the industry demands.
180 hours delivered over 12 weeks of instruction
Delivery is over 12 consecutive weeks with breaks on the weekend.
The program consists of specialised, interactive and pratical sessions.

Guidelines
The duration of the program is three months, with a structured schedule of classes, exercises, and practical sessions.
Students may be required to participate in scene work, improvisations, voice exercises, camera exercises, and performance assignments.
The academy may record or photograph classroom sessions or performances for educational, archival, or promotional purposes.
Students are expected to maintain discipline, punctuality, and professional conduct during all classes and workshops.
Any disruptive behaviour or violation of academy guidelines may lead to disciplinary action, including removal from the program.
The application fee is non-refundable.
We do not provide lodging and boarding, but can help out in finding the right places to stay.

Once accepted, the student will have to pay a fee of Rs 2,30,000/- (Including GST) for a 3 month course. A 3 month EMI option for the same is available on request.
Admission will be confirmed only after successful completion of the application process and payment of course fees.
Course fees must be paid within the stipulated timeline communicated by the academy.
Once confirmed, course fees are non-refundable.
The course fee covers only the training program and academic activities conducted by the academy.
Exclusions
Accommodation or housing
Food or personal living expenses
Travel or transportation costs
Personal equipment or optional learning materials
Students relocating to Mumbai are expected to arrange their own stay and living arrangements.
